Comprehending Autism Range Disorder



Autism Range Disorder (ASD) incorporates a variety of neurodevelopmental problems characterized by obstacles in social communication, interaction, and repetitive behaviors. The term "range" mirrors the varied symptoms and varying degrees of severity experienced by individuals with ASD. While some might display considerable disabilities, others might present high-functioning traits, allowing for higher self-reliance in everyday life.


The beginning of ASD usually takes place in early youth, with indications often identifiable by age 2. Early indicators might include postponed speech growth, minimal eye get in touch with, and problems in comprehending social signs. Although the exact etiology of ASD remains vague, research suggests a combination of genetic and ecological aspects plays a crucial role in its growth.


People with ASD commonly have unique staminas, such as increased attention to detail and outstanding memory skills. They may struggle with recognizing abstract concepts and managing changes to regular - autism. Because of this, interventions and support tailored to private demands are necessary for promoting communication and social skills. Recognizing the intricacy of ASD is crucial for promoting recognition, acceptance, and effective methods that promote purposeful communications with individuals on the spectrum.

Non-Verbal Interaction Techniques



Communication extends past words, and for people with Autism Range Problem (ASD), non-verbal hints play a considerable function in communications. Non-verbal communication strategies can include facial expressions, gestures, body language, and eye get in touch with, all of which offer as crucial components for sharing feelings and intentions.


Recognizing and translating these non-verbal signals can enhance interactions with individuals with ASD. As an example, a warm smile or open position can develop an inviting atmosphere, urging engagement. In a similar way, making use of visual help-- such as photo cards or symbols-- can link interaction voids and assist share messages better.


It is also essential to be mindful of individual room, as individuals with ASD may have various comfort degrees concerning distance. Observing their reactions to physical distance can inform ideal modifications.

Creating Encouraging Settings



Producing an encouraging atmosphere is critical for cultivating favorable communications and improving the wellness of individuals with Autism Spectrum Problem (ASD) Such environments can dramatically reduce anxiety and produce a sense of safety and security, enabling individuals to reveal themselves extra freely.


To accomplish this, it is vital to take into consideration sensory level of sensitivities that people with ASD may experience. Modifying the physical space to include soft lighting, minimal history noise, and comfy seats can produce a calming ambience. Additionally, making use of constant routines and clear aesthetic timetables can assist individuals expect transitions and decrease uncertainty, further advertising comfort.


Social areas must be structured to lessen frustrating stimulations while giving opportunities for engagement in favored tasks. Assisting in areas marked for quiet time can additionally offer as a sanctuary throughout moments of stress and anxiety. Notably, integrating elements of selection empowers individuals, enabling them to work out company in their environment.

Motivating Social Interactions



Cultivating social interactions amongst people with Autism Spectrum Condition (ASD) requires deliberate techniques that focus on convenience and engagement. Developing predictable regimens can help in reducing anxiousness, making social settings more friendly. Creating structured environments with defined roles and duties allows people to engage without the overwhelming pressure of disorganized social characteristics.


Incorporating interests and strengths into social activities can work as a catalyst for interaction. As an example, arranging group activities around shared hobbies or topics of attraction can promote natural conversations and links. Furthermore, making use of visual assistances, such as social manuscripts or pictorial timetables, can help in recognizing social signs and expectations.


Modeling suitable social behaviors is crucial - autism. Peers and grownups must show reliable interaction methods, consisting of active listening and turn-taking. Role-playing situations can likewise provide a secure room for individuals to exercise these abilities


Last but not least, fostering peer partnerships through comprehensive practices is crucial. Motivating comprehensive playdates or team outings can develop opportunities for socializing in a comfy setting. By executing these methods, caretakers and instructors can significantly improve social interactions for individuals with ASD, advertising their total social advancement and wellness.
